FCA’s Logan Nix signs with Florida College men’s basketball

BOWLING GREEN, Ky. – The busy week of high school signings continues this Wednesday as one local basketball student-athlete celebrated taking his talents to the sunshine state.
Foundation Christian Academy’s Logan Nix signed his national letter of intent to play at Florida College.
Nix spent the entirety of his high school basketball career as a Falcon, leading his team in scoring from his sophomore to senior year.
This past season, he averaged 18.8 points per game while totaling 1,476 points across five seasons.
Nix will be keeping the Falcon name across his chest when he heads to the Tampa area and spoke on just how ready he is to get there.
“ I’m really excited about the climate change and to be able to go to the beach every once in a while,” Nix said. “The school’s awesome. It’s a small, private Christian school in Temple Terrace and I’m close with the people there already. It’s just like another home to me and being able to play basketball for them is just really an accomplishment and gift, so I’m excited.”
